<strong>GSFE</strong> extends a warm welcome to our new Member Susan<br />
Vanderburgh<br />
Susan Vanderburgh - Mentor / Public Speaker / Writer<br />
Susan is from a first-generation immigrant family. Susan did not<br />
learn to speak English until she was nine years old. Growing up as<br />
an Asian female, and without resources or guidance,<br />
Susan still managed to be the first in her family to achieve a<br />
Bachelor’s degree in Business (after 19 years of studies), a Master’s<br />
degree in Public Administration and currently working on a Juris<br />
Doctorate while supporting her family of 7. From her humble<br />
beginnings to currently being a business owner, mentor and real<br />
estate investor.<br />
Susan has not forgotten her heritage or her roots. When not<br />
spending time with her husband and five children, Susan often<br />
gives back to the community by providing business mentoring<br />
to local profit and non-profit businesses, writing articles, making<br />
presentations or publishing her magazine (Creditcure Magazine) to<br />
promote financial fitness, mental health and organ donation.<br />
Furthermore, Susan’s current projects are mentoring other<br />
businesses, serving as an Executive Officer on the Board of<br />
Directors for Heart to Heart Foundation, donating to kidneyrelated<br />
causes, and serving as an Outreach Ambassador for judicial<br />
recruitment.<br />
Susan’s newest adventure is launching her “Fabulous Money<br />
Makeover” program which leads clients through the journey of<br />
acquiring assets and building a legacy for their families.<br />
